10 Must-Have Elements Every Modern Website Needs in 2025

10 Must-Have Elements Every Modern Website Needs in 2025

{

“@context”: “https://schema.org”,

“@graph”:

{

“@type”: “BlogPosting”,

“@id”: “mbwriterzzz.blogspot.com”,

“mainEntityOfPage”: {

“@type”: “WebPage”,

“@id”: “https://mbwriterzzz.comspot.com/2025/10/10-must-have-elements-every-modern.html”

},

“headline”: “10 Must-Have Elements Every Modern Website Needs in 2025”,

“name”: “10 Must-Have Elements Every Modern Website Needs in 2025”,

“description”: “Discover the 10 modern essentials every website needs to attract visitors, build trust, and boost your online visibility in 2025. Perfect guide for web developers and digital creators.”,

“keywords”:

“web development”,

“website design”,

“seo”,

“web optimization”,

“web developer”,

“responsive website”,

“website basics”,

“2025 web design”

,

“articleBody”: “In today’s fast-moving digital world, your website is often the first impression people have of you or your business. A clean, fast, and engaging site is no longer optional—it’s the foundation of online success. Whether you’re a web developer, content creator, or entrepreneur, here are the ten essential elements your website must include to stand out in 2025…. (The full article text would go here)”,

“articleSection”:

“Clear and Engaging Content”,

“Minimalist Layout and White Space”,

“High-Quality Visuals”,

“Smart Internal and External Linking”,

“SEO Optimization and Indexing”,

“Professional Header and Navigation”,

“Contact Section That Builds Trust”,

“Authentic About Section”,

“Updated Privacy and Data Policy”,

“Strong Mission and Call to Action”

,

“datePublished”: “2025-10-18”,

“dateModified”: “2025-10-18”,

“author”: {

“@type”: “Person”,

“name”: “Madhav Bhamardiwala”,

“url”: “mbwriterzzz.blogspot.com”

},

“publisher”: {

“@type”: “Organization”,

“name”: “Web Dev Tips Blog”,

“logo”: {

“@type”: “ImageObject”,

“url”: “https://mbwriterzzz.com/wp-content/uploads/2025/08/1000315856-4.jpg”

}

},

“image”:

{

“@type”: “ImageObject”,

“url”: “https://mbwriterzzz.com/wp-content/uploads/2025/10/1000321895-1.jpg”,

“caption”: “a professional person representing the essentials of web development”

},

{

“@type”: “ImageObject”,

“url”: “https://mbwriterzzz.com/wp-content/uploads/2025/12/1000321897.png”,

“caption”: “a person is streaming coding lectures.”

}

,

“inLanguage”: “en-US”,

},

{

“@type”: “HowTo”,

“name”: “How to Build a Modern Website in 10 Steps”,

“description”: “Follow these ten essential steps to ensure your website is modern, professional, and optimized for 2025 standards.”,

“totalTime”: “PT48H”,

“tool”:

{“@type”: “Tool”, “name”: “Web Hosting”},

{“@type”: “Tool”, “name”: “CMS (e.g., WordPress)”},

{“@type”: “Tool”, “name”: “Google Search Console”},

{“@type”: “Tool”, “name”: “Image Optimization Tool”}

,

“step”:

{

“@type”: “HowToStep”,

“name”: “Develop Clear and Engaging Content”,

“text”: “Write short, scannable, and conversational content that delivers value fast. Use strong headings, strategic keywords, and natural flow to boost SEO and readability.”

},

{

“@type”: “HowToStep”,

“name”: “Implement a Minimalist Layout”,

“text”: “Design a clutter-free layout with plenty of white space. This helps visitors focus on your core message and improves overall usability by avoiding information overload.”

},

{

“@type”: “HowToStep”,

“name”: “Use High-Quality Visuals”,

“text”: “Use sharp, lightweight, and engaging images and graphics. Optimize every image with alt text to improve accessibility and search engine ranking. Avoid generic stock photos.”

},

{

“@type”: “HowToStep”,

“name”: “Integrate Smart Linking”,

“text”: “Use internal links to keep users exploring your content and outbound links to connect them to reliable sources. Both links improve SEO and establish authority.”

},

{

“@type”: “HowToStep”,

“name”: “Perform SEO Optimization and Indexing”,

“text”: “Optimize your pages for search engines with proper meta titles, descriptions, structured headings, and mobile responsiveness. Register your site on Google Search Console.”

},

{

“@type”: “HowToStep”,

“name”: “Create a Professional Header and Navigation”,

“text”: “The header must include your logo, a clear navigation bar, and a short tagline. Visitors should know who you are and what you offer within seconds.”

},

{

“@type”: “HowToStep”,

“name”: “Build a Trustworthy Contact Section”,

“text”: “Include an easy way to connect, such as a contact page or form, social media handles, and an email address. Transparent communication builds credibility.”

},

{

“@type”: “HowToStep”,

“name”: “Write an Authentic About Section”,

“text”: “Share your story, values, and goals in a way that connects emotionally with visitors. A genuine tone turns first-time visitors into loyal customers.”

},

{

“@type”: “HowToStep”,

“name”: “Publish an Updated Privacy and Data Policy”,

“text”: “Be transparent about how user data is collected and protected. Mention your cookie use and data storage policies to build trust and comply with global data protection laws like GDPR.”

},

{

“@type”: “HowToStep”,

“name”: “Define a Strong Mission and Call to Action (CTA)”,

“text”: “State what you stand for and what visitors should do next—subscribing, purchasing, or contacting you. A well-placed CTA button is key to conversions.”

}

}

}

10 Must-Have Elements Every Modern Website Needs in 2025

In today’s fast-moving digital world, your website is often the first impression people have of you or your business. A clean, fast, and engaging site is no longer optional—it’s the foundation of online success. Whether you’re a web developer, content creator, or entrepreneur, here are the ten essential elements your website must include to stand out in 2025.

1. Clear and Engaging Content

Your words are your voice online. Keep sentences short and conversational. Modern users prefer scannable content that delivers value fast. Write for humans first, then optimize for search engines. Use strong headings, strategic keywords, and natural flow to boost SEO and readability.

a person is streaming coding lectures.

2. Minimalist Layout and White Space

Modern web design embraces simplicity. A clutter-free layout with plenty of white space helps visitors focus on your message and improves overall usability. Avoid information overload—every section should have a purpose.

3. High-Quality Visuals

Visual storytelling builds emotional connection. Use sharp, lightweight images and engaging graphics to add personality to your brand. Optimize every image with alt text to improve accessibility and search engine ranking. Avoid stock photos that look generic—authentic visuals work best.

4. Smart Internal and External Linking

Links give your website depth. Internal links keep users exploring your content, while outbound links connect them to reliable sources. Both improve SEO and establish authority in your niche. Just make sure links open safely and work properly.

a professionalwoman sitting on a chair knows what needs to build a website

5. SEO Optimization and Indexing

Being online means nothing if your audience can’t find you. Optimize your pages for search engines with proper meta titles, descriptions, structured headings, and mobile responsiveness. Register your site on Google Search Console to track performance and fix crawl issues quickly.

6. Professional Header and Navigation

Your website header is your digital handshake. Include your logo, a clear navigation bar, and a short tagline that defines your purpose. Visitors should know who you are and what you offer within seconds of landing on your homepage.

7. Contact Section That Builds Trust

Every legitimate website needs an easy way to connect. Include a contact page or form, social media handles, and an email address. Quick and transparent communication helps build credibility and encourages engagement.

8. Authentic About Section

Your About page is where your brand becomes human. Share your story, values, and goals in a way that connects emotionally with visitors. A genuine tone can turn first-time visitors into loyal followers or customers.

9. Updated Privacy and Data Policy

Transparency is essential in 2025. Let users know how their data is collected and protected. Mention your cookie use and data storage policies. A clear privacy statement not only builds trust but also complies with global data protection laws like GDPR.

a genz girl asks for fundraising via live streaming

10. Strong Mission and Call to Action

Every site should have a defined purpose. State what you stand for and what visitors should do next—whether that’s subscribing, purchasing, or contacting you. A well-placed CTA button can double your conversions.

Bonus: Modern Features That Set You Apart

To truly compete online, include features like mobile-friendly design, lightning-fast page speed, HTTPS security, and integrated social media links. These small details can significantly improve your user experience and SEO rankings.

Recommended Resource

If you want to take your web design skills to the next level, check out this highly-rated book on Amazon:

an amazon book about web development

What do you think? Share your thoughts, questions, or web design tips in the comments below. Let’s discuss what makes a website truly unforgettable!

Leave a Reply

Your email address will not be published. Required fields are marked *